Jon Hamm is joining the cast of The Morning Show for season three.

The Top Gun: Maverick star is set to play Paul Marks, described as a corporate titan who sets his sights on UBA, pulling Cory (Billy Crudup), Alex (Jennifer Aniston) and Bradley (Reese Witherspoon) into his powerful orbit.

The third season of the Apple TV+ drama series goes into production later this month.

It comes after Hamm starred in an ad for the streamer poking fun at the fact that he had never starred in an Apple TV+ show, despite its long list of A-listers on the payroll.
